MORRIS – Danielle Boudet, owner and operator of Pigtail Alley Bakeshop in Morris, has long been referred to as 'The Bread Lady.' Boudet has been in the baking business for over 10 years.

“I began with cakes and cupcakes (which I still do per special order), but soon began baking bread, simply because I wanted something that couldn't be found around here,” said Boudet.

Boudet explained that her husband is Dutch, and that the couple had lived in the Netherlands for a number of years. “I missed being surrounded by the bread culture there, and the extraordinary breads that one could find just about anywhere. That was my inspiration to learn how to bake bread myself, and over the past years, I've been fine-tuning my own baking to produce a product similar to what I enjoyed over there.”

While she doesn't have her own space yet, Boudet said that friends and family were the ones who convinced her to bring her breads to the public, and they also suggested that she start with local farmer's markets throughout Chenango County.
